AGDA’s Kindergym Krew Instructor’s ensure that each programs equipment set-ups are safe, stimulating and provide endless movement opportunities for your child to play and learn. Kindergym Krew programs also assist in your child’s development, co-ordination and self-esteem.
AGDA’s Kindergym Krew Program is founded on child development principles and focused of a steady progression to our recreational gymnastics program Progressions To Purpose.
It promotes the child as the key focal point and involves active participation of the child’s mother, father or carer. When the child has reached the Platypus level of AGDA’s Kindergym Krew we ask for the parents to progressively step back and allow the child to become use to the Teacher/student dynamics. Thus helping with the transition to school.
KINDERGYM KREW Classes
- Kangaroo’s 2yrs to 2.5yrs
- Koala’s 2.5yrs to 3.5yrs
- Wombats 3.5yrs to 4.5yrs
- Platypus ages 4yrs to 5yrs

The Kindergym Krew syllabus is a step by step skill progression program aimed at teaching:-
- gymnastics skills
- fine and gross motor skills
- aide the development of visual tracking
- develop strength and endurance for everyday activities (hand grip for holding a pencil)
At an age appropriate and skill level for each little gymnast.
Each little gymnast receives a record booklet with the skills they are learning in their program.
During the Term the coaches assess the little gymnast during class time and records it in each participants record booklet. When the booklet is completed the little gymnast is ready to move to the next program. When your little gymnast moves to the next award not only do they receive a little certificate, you can also purchase their own special badge for the level they have successfully passed.
This syllabus is designed to be able to teach gymnastics skills correctly in a fun, stress free, challenging environment.

Platypus’s ages 4yrs to 5yrs

This is the only Kindergym Krew program where the parents are not required on the follow with the little gymnast. The child learns to use all the apparatus in the gym as well as:
- Jump and land correctly (and safely) using the beat boards and tramps.
Swing and increase upper body strength, learn different positions on the bars. - Walk correctly, climb up and jump off safely, jumps and poses on the beam.
- All forms of rolls, to take their weight onto their hands, and beginning steps to handstands and cartwheels on floor.
When a little gymnast has completed the Kindergym Krew Platypus program they move straight to Award Two of the Progressions To Purpose Program as they have learnt all of the skills required for P2P Award One.
